Understanding Light: The Photographer's Palette

Photography is all about light. The soft glow of dawn can bathe your ceremony in a tender light, while the golden hour just before sunset provides a backdrop that's nothing short of magical. But how do you harness these moments?

Natural vs. Artificial Lighting

Natural light gifts photos with a warmth that's hard to replicate. However, when the sun dips below the horizon, artificial lighting can create a romantic ambiance that's equally as captivating. It's the photographer's task to balance these elements, ensuring the light flatters, rather than overshadows, your wedding's narrative.

Sample Wedding Photography Timeline
Time Event Details
10:00 AM Getting Ready Intimate shots of the bridal party preparing.
12:00 PM First Look A private moment between the couple before the ceremony.
2:00 PM Ceremony Documenting the vows, exchange of rings, and the first kiss.
4:00 PM Portraits Family and bridal party photos.
6:00 PM Reception Capturing speeches, dances, and festive atmosphere.
